Association of hemoglobin level at admission with postoperative pneumonia in elderly patients with hip fracture: a retrospective cohort study

Abstract Background and Aim Postoperative pneumonia (POP) is a common complication in elderly patients with hip fracture. Low preoperative hemoglobin (Hb) levels have shown strong associations with POP including, but the cut-off value of Hb level remains to be elusive. In this study, we investigated the quantitative relationship between preoperative Hb levels and the accidence of POP in elderly patients with hip fracture. Methods This study was a retrospective cohort study. A total of 1444 elderly patients with hip fracture admitted to the Department of Orthopedics, Shenzhen Second People's Hospital from January 2012 to December 2021 were retrospectively included. Demographic and clinical data (including laboratory tests) were analyzed and compared to explore the relationship between Hb level at admission and POP. Results There were 389 males and 1055 females with an average age of 77.55 ± 8.75 years. The incidence of POP in elderly patients with hip fracture was 6.30% (91/1444). The regression equation showed that, without adjustment for covariates, the incidence of POP decreased by 52% (P = 0.0136) and 59% (P = 0.0047) in Q3 and Q4 in comparison to Q1, respectively. After adjusting for confounding factors, a nonlinear relationship was achieved between Hb and pneumonia. Threshold effect analysis showed that the inflection point was 82.3 g/L. On the left side of the inflection point, Hb level was negatively correlated with the incidence of POP (OR: 0.90, 95%CI: 0.84–0.96, P = 0.00178). On the right side of the inflection point, there was no correlation between Hb levels and POP (OR: 1.00, 95%CI: 0.98–1.01, P = 0.7938). Conclusion There is a nonlinear relationship between preoperative Hb level and POP in elderly patients with hip fracture. When the Hb level was lower than 82.3 g/L, the preoperative Hb level was negatively correlated with POP, but when the Hb level was higher than 82.3 g/L, no correlation was observed.
